Ru-Board.club
← Вернуться в раздел «Microsoft Windows»

» Windows Preinstallation Environment(WinPE). WinBuilder (2)

Автор: NIKZZZZ
Дата сообщения: 01.04.2009 01:33
Конструктор RusLiveMini
Автор: ILAVWSEX
Дата сообщения: 01.04.2009 14:10
NIKZZZZ
Это ответ на вышепредставленную просьбу ? Спасибо!

Добавлено:
... есть такая прога - WinMount3
Монтирует сжатые папки в виде дисков в ОЗУ. С возможностью запуска программ из оных. Может имеет смысл использовать оную?
Есть возможность работы из командной строки....

Добавлено:
..... также позволяет создать сжатый NTFS диск в ОЗУ...

Добавлено:
....есть портабельная версия.
Автор: NIKZZZZ
Дата сообщения: 01.04.2009 17:00
ILAVWSEX

Цитата:
WinMount

Прога действительно позволяет сделать вышеуказанное, но суть ее работы - перед обращением к сжатому файлу его сначала разархивировать (все это в памяти). Соответственно она потребляет довольно много ресурсов и не дает преимущества, например, перед самораспаковывающимися архивами.
В отличии от нее Wim архив вообще не требуют ресурсов на распаковку.

Цитата:
есть портабельная версия

А вот такие версии (это относится практически ко всем прогам), жрут значительно больше ресурсов, чем не портабельные, использовать их можно только при большом запасе памяти.





Автор: dj_Diesel
Дата сообщения: 01.04.2009 20:07
NIKZZZZ
а RusLive_Ram конструктор будет обновлен?
Автор: NIKZZZZ
Дата сообщения: 01.04.2009 21:20
dj_Diesel

Цитата:
RusLive_Ram конструктор будет обновлен?

Так выложен тремя постами выше.
Mini - отсутствует часть плагинов (в основном программы), которые можно использовать из других проектов, в остальном он полностью функционален.

Автор: JekaRus
Дата сообщения: 02.04.2009 05:26
Конструктор RusLiveMini http://jekarus.co.cc/download/RusLiveMini_2009_04_01.7z
Автор: ILAVWSEX
Дата сообщения: 02.04.2009 15:37

Цитата:
Прога действительно позволяет сделать вышеуказанное, но суть ее работы - перед обращением к сжатому файлу его сначала разархивировать (все это в памяти). Соответственно она потребляет довольно много ресурсов и не дает преимущества, например, перед самораспаковывающимися архивами.

Да вроде нет. Например при монтировании архива с прогой примерно в 50 мег (В сжатом виде 19 мег). Выделенной памяти добавляется всего 2 мег. не считая примерно 11 при вызове самого WinMounta
Автор: OlegPOV1
Дата сообщения: 02.04.2009 20:41

Цитата:
Да вроде нет. Например при монтировании архива с прогой примерно в 50 мег (В сжатом виде 19 мег). Выделенной памяти добавляется всего 2 мег. не считая примерно 11 при вызове самого WinMounta


13 MB оперативы выкинуть это жестоко для систем с 128 -256 МВ
RusLiveMini - специально автор разрабатывает под слабые машины
Автор: AZJIO
Дата сообщения: 03.04.2009 08:10
NIKZZZZ
Скачал последний конструктор и собрал сборку по умолчанию. Драйвера звука, беспроводной сети и видео хоть и подключаются, но не работают, в диспетчере устройств под восклицательным знаком. С ассоциациями проблема, рег-файл и bat-файл не могу запустить, и текстовые документы не открываются сразу.
Автор: ILAVWSEX
Дата сообщения: 03.04.2009 14:01

Цитата:
13 MB оперативы выкинуть это жестоко для систем с 128 -256 МВ
RusLiveMini - специально автор разрабатывает под слабые машины

Так при этом специального диска в ОЗУ не требуется. Кроме этих 13 Мег в ОЗУ таск менеджер ничего не показывает....И WIMы в этом диске хранить не нужно...

Добавлено:

Цитата:
Конструктор RusLiveMini

Собрался с одного раза! Круто! Только там в исо в названии одного файла лишняя точка почемуто оказалась.... Из за неё СДшные проги не появлялись....

Добавлено:

Цитата:
Так при этом специального диска в ОЗУ не требуется. Кроме этих 13 Мег в ОЗУ таск менеджер ничего не показывает....И WIMы в этом диске хранить не нужно...

Т.е. в отличии от простого запуска с хад диска, запуск через WinMount только 13 Мег ОЗУ больше требует.... В процессе запуска проги правда гораздо больше. Но после нет...
Как это работает незнаю....
Автор: OlegPOV1
Дата сообщения: 03.04.2009 17:52

Цитата:
WIMы в этом диске хранить не нужно...

Wim файлы хранятся в озу, что бы можно было источник загрузки извлеч
Автор: NIKZZZZ
Дата сообщения: 03.04.2009 23:34
ILAVWSEX

Цитата:
В процессе запуска проги правда гораздо больше.

Так в этом-то и проблема - большие проги просто не запустятся из-за нехватки памяти.
Автор: parfenius
Дата сообщения: 05.04.2009 11:59
Доброго времени суток.

Столкнулся с одной проблемой.
С помощью winbuilder'а (проект LiveXP) собрал себе систему на базе winXP и записал ее на flash'ку (при помощи PeToUSB). Система собрана так, что не использует RAM-диска. Загрузившись с flash'ки я могу устанавливать различные программы и менять настройки самой ОС, но при перезагрузке все изменения теряются. Точнее, все, что было записано на flash'ку остается, в том числе и настройки программ, если они содержаться в ini-файлах, а настройки, хранящиеся в реестре пропадают. Насколько я понял, при загрузке реестр создается заново. Что можно сделать в этой ситуации?
Другими словами я хочу, чтобы получилась ОС, которая будет работать на любых компьютерах независимо от установленного на них железа, но чтобы была возможность при работе изменять любые настройки программ и самой ОС. Пока на ум приходят только мысли о том, чтобы делать снимки определенных веток реестра в начале и в конце работы, а разницу между ними накатывать при следующей загрузке, но по-моему это как-то коряво и не универсально. В общем буду рад помощи =)

Еще я пытался скачать из шапки дополнительные скрипты, но файлы по ссылкам удалены.. Может кто-нибудь исправить?

Спасибо.
Автор: OlegPOV1
Дата сообщения: 05.04.2009 18:32

Цитата:
Столкнулся с одной проблемой.
С помощью winbuilder'а (проект LiveXP) собрал себе систему на базе winXP и записал ее на flash'ку (при помощи PeToUSB). Система собрана так, что не использует RAM-диска. Загрузившись с flash'ки я могу устанавливать различные программы и менять настройки самой ОС, но при перезагрузке все изменения теряются. Точнее, все, что было записано на flash'ку остается, в том числе и настройки программ, если они содержаться в ini-файлах, а настройки, хранящиеся в реестре пропадают. Насколько я понял, при загрузке реестр создается заново. Что можно сделать в этой ситуации?
Другими словами я хочу, чтобы получилась ОС, которая будет работать на любых компьютерах независимо от установленного на них железа, но чтобы была возможность при работе изменять любые настройки программ и самой ОС. Пока на ум приходят только мысли о том, чтобы делать снимки определенных веток реестра в начале и в конце работы, а разницу между ними накатывать при следующей загрузке, но по-моему это как-то коряво и не универсально. В общем буду рад помощи =)


ImageCreator.script вам в помощь в конструкторе от NIKZZZZ он есть.
Автор: dj_Diesel
Дата сообщения: 06.04.2009 08:18
NIKZZZZ
а можно конструктор от Обновление RusLive_Ram__2009_04_06
Автор: ILAVWSEX
Дата сообщения: 06.04.2009 15:50

Цитата:
Так в этом-то и проблема - большие проги просто не запустятся из-за нехватки памяти.

IMDISK навсегда отъедает половину памяти, если даже в него ничего не записано. А диск , который монтирует WINMOUNT, судя по таск менеджеру, в памяти ничего не отъедает, пока в него не начинаеш чего нить писать. И только столько сколько на него пишеш. В итоге память сильно экономится. А скачки потребления памяти при запуске смонтированных прог происходят только в момент запуска. Потом память очищается. А так как проги одновременно не запускаеш, то память в итоге используется более эффективно, чем с IMDISKом... Кстати прога WIMы тоже умеет монтировать...
И многие другие образы...
Автор: Unduing
Дата сообщения: 06.04.2009 15:53
Уважаемый Nikzzz, очень понравилась ваша сборка RusLive Ram
Хотел ее запускать с жесткого диска, для этого:
Поместил в корень загрузочного диска:
winnt.sif
Drivers\*
PePrograms\*
Создал папку на жестком диске rusliveram поместил в нее:
setupldr.bin
BootSDI.im_(подправил Set wc=$$WimFiles$$ на Set wc=rusliveram WimMount.cmd)
Program Files.wim
Sys32.wim
x86_Microsoft.Tools.VisualCPlusPlus.Runtime-Libraries_6595b64144ccf1df_6.0.0.0_x-ww_ff9986d7.wim
Загрузил grubldr (chainloader /rusliveram/setupldr.bin)

Программы из PePrograms почему то отсутствуют в меню
Видео карта и сетевая карта не распознаны.
И еще хотелось бы чтобы winnt.sif (Не знаю возможно ли как то сменить путь) и папки Drivers,PePrograms (Мучают меня подозрение что все дело в файлах sh.ini и DriverSrh.ini) лежали в rusliveram

Помогите пытливому уму.
Автор: ILAVWSEX
Дата сообщения: 06.04.2009 16:21
NIKZZZZ
А что делает утилита MountStorPe ?
И как ей пользоваться?

Добавлено:

Цитата:
Программы из PePrograms почему то отсутствуют в меню

Наверное из-за того же что было и у меня, из за кокойто лишней точки в названии файла...
Автор: Unduing
Дата сообщения: 06.04.2009 16:57
У меня нет точек в названии файла, кроме как точки отделяющей расширение файла, она уж точно не лишняя.
Автор: dj_Diesel
Дата сообщения: 06.04.2009 18:41
ILAVWSEX

Цитата:
А что делает утилита MountStorPe ?

она позволяет без перезагрузки пользоватся вновь созданным разделом
Автор: NIKZZZZ
Дата сообщения: 06.04.2009 22:29
Unduing

Цитата:
Программы из PePrograms почему то отсутствуют в меню

Правильно замечано,

Цитата:
Мучают меня подозрение что все дело в файлах sh.ini и DriverSrh.ini)

Путь к Drivers,PePrograms определен с соответствующих скриптах (sh.script zPNP.script(переименованный DriverSrh)). Для загрузки с HDD нужно поставить "*" в "FIXED", в этом случае будут просматриваться все диски.

Цитата:
И еще хотелось бы чтобы winnt.sif

Имя прописано в загрузчике (ntldr),можно поменять hex редактором, путь простыми способами поменять сложно.
dj_Diesel

Цитата:
конструктор от Обновление RusLive_Ram__2009_04_06

Так я же его выкладывал, все мои скрипты там есть, остальное можно найти в проектах, например "LiveXp"

Цитата:
А что делает утилита MountStorPe ?

Добавлю - позволяет монтировать скрытые диски.






Автор: CryptoPE
Дата сообщения: 07.04.2009 07:13
NIKZZZZ

Посмотри ПМ
Автор: dj_Diesel
Дата сообщения: 07.04.2009 07:41
NIKZZZZ
вопрос, я загрузился с Ruslive_Ram сделал сеть все нормально, а никому не могу зайти
хотя другие компы по сети заходят к друг другу
мне советовали, что отключен гостевой доступ
Автор: NIKZZZZ
Дата сообщения: 08.04.2009 12:09
dj_Diesel
По поводу сети не особо разбирался, скрипт не мой. Посмотри на офф. форуме.
Автор: ILAVWSEX
Дата сообщения: 08.04.2009 14:10
NIKZZZZ
А как в скриптах убрать создание IMDISK ?
Автор: dj_Diesel
Дата сообщения: 08.04.2009 19:24
ILAVWSEX
отключить в Basic\Shells\Addons
Автор: ILAVWSEX
Дата сообщения: 09.04.2009 16:50
NIKZZZZ
А как пользоваться утилитой Test2 ?
Автор: bogomolov
Дата сообщения: 09.04.2009 20:47
NIKZZZZ

Цитата:
И еще хотелось бы чтобы winnt.sif...
Имя прописано в загрузчике (ntldr),можно поменять hex редактором

А что раньше скрывал?
Тут же опробовал. Здорово!
Уж больно мне досаждало совпадение с именем файла ответов установщика Windows XP. У меня и WinPE развернут на HDD, и Windows всегда устанавливается с него же. В итоге приходилось изворачиваться...

Автор: dj_Diesel
Дата сообщения: 10.04.2009 07:24
bogomolov
это давно известно
Автор: Victor_Dobrov
Дата сообщения: 10.04.2009 13:10
NIKZZZZ

Два пожелания по RusLive: убрать VLC Media Player (ведь есть MPlayer) и добавить TotalCommander (скрипт от NightMan).
(если судить по архиву, то сборка позиционируется как всё в одном, но командера очень не хватает)

Страницы: 1234567891011121314151617181920212223242526272829303132333435363738394041424344454647484950515253545556575859

Предыдущая тема: не отвечает Директ 10


Форум Ru-Board.club — поднят 15-09-2016 числа. Цель - сохранить наследие старого Ru-Board, истории становления российского интернета. Сделано для людей.